What exactly is a Registered Agent?
A registered agent refers to a specific entity or company organization that handles receiving legal documents and official correspondence on behalf of a business. This includes crucial notices such as tax forms, legal summons, and compliance documents. By employing a registered agent, businesses ensure that they have a reliable point of contact for legal matters, which is essential for upholding good standing and adherence with state regulations.
Businesses are mandated to appoint a registered agent when they register as a corporation. The registered agent must maintain a real address in the state where the business is established and must be accessible during standard business hours to accept service of process. This role is vital, as it helps safeguard the business from missing key deadlines related to legal actions or government filings, which could lead to severe consequences.

Official Agent Duties
A official agent acts as the designated point of contact for your company, making sure that critical legal documents are received and handled properly. One of the main responsibilities of a registered agent is to accept service of process, which includes judicial notices and court summons. This guarantees that your company remains in compliance with legal requirements and can respond quickly to any legal actions or alerts.
In addition to handling legal documents, a registered agent also plays a crucial role in maintaining a company's compliance status. This entails forwarding important documents like annual reports and tax notifications to the business owner. By keeping track of these critical deadlines, a registered agent helps prevent penalties, such as fines or potentially the closure of the company for noncompliance to comply with statutory obligations.
Lastly, privacy is an essential aspect of a official agent's responsibilities. By providing a separate registered office location, they help protect the confidentiality of business owners, protecting them from undesired solicitations or public exposure related to personal addresses. This can be especially beneficial for sole proprietors and small enterprises seeking to separate their personal and professional affairs.
Adherence and Regulatory Requirements
Registered representatives play a key role in maintaining the compliance of your company with local regulations. Each state requires businesses and LLCs to appoint a registered agent to receive important official documents, such as tax-related communications, court summons, and other legal notices. Failing to have a registered agent can lead to penalties, including the risk of loss of business standing or forced closure.
Legal requirements for registered agents vary by state but generally include having a resident of the state or a company authorized to do business in that state. Additionally, most states mandate that the registered agent maintain a reliable address where they can be reliably reached during business hours. This ensures that any legal documents are received on time, minimizing the risk of missed messages that could harm your company.
